我有一个图像被用作头部元素下的标题,但其余内容不会在下面流动。这是标题的CSS,
#header {
left:0px;
width:100%;
top:0px;
position:fixed;
}
标题的html代码
<head>
<title>MyWebPage</title>
<img src="../../Pictures/header.jpg" id="header" />
...
这是html的其余部分的基本CSS,
#main {
background-color:rgb(0,0,0);
margin-top:25px;
}
我不确定是否必须在标题或正文中添加任何样式,以便当用户在网页上下移动时,主体的内容在标题下方滚动,因为内容在标题上方滚动。
答案 0 :(得分:1)
首先为什么要将图像放入头元素?这是不可能的,我不这么认为,你是男人<header>
吗?
z-index属性定义了哪个元素相互重叠/重叠,z-index越高,元素在层次结构的顶部就越多。
只需设置
#header {
left:0px;
width:100%;
top:0px;
position:fixed;
z-index: 999;
}
它将在顶部。
有关z-index检查MDN
的更多信息